#0E203A Color
#0E203A is rgb(14, 32, 58) in RGB, hsl(215, 61%, 14%) in HSL, and about cmyk(76%, 45%, 0%, 77%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Deep Navy (#0B1F3A), indistinguishable to the eye at ΔE 0.99.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0E203A Channel Values
How #0E203A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 14 · G 32 · B 58 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 215° · S 61% · L 14%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 215° · S 76% · V 23%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 76% · M 45% · Y 0% · K 77%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 16.32:1 vs white · 1.29: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#0E203A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#0E203A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0E203A?
#0E203A is a darkest blue — rgb(14, 32, 58) in RGB and hsl(215, 61%, 14%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Deep Navy (#0B1F3A), which is indistinguishable to the eye at a CIE76 distance of 0.99.
What is the RGB value of #0E203A?
#0E203A is rgb(14, 32, 58) — red 14, green 32, and blue 58 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0E203A?
#0E203A converts to approximately cmyk(76%, 45%, 0%, 77%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0E203A be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#0E203A scores 16.32:1 against white and 1.29: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0E203A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0E203A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is black (#000000) at a CIE76 distance of 22.74, which is visibly different.
